MatlabCode

本站所有资源均为高质量资源,各种姿势下载。

您现在的位置是:MatlabCode > 资源下载 > 一般算法 > MATLAB优化算法驱动的配电网最小运营成本网架规划系统

MATLAB优化算法驱动的配电网最小运营成本网架规划系统

资 源 简 介

本MATLAB系统通过构建建设与运行成本最小化目标函数,结合潮流计算,自动生成最优配电网网架规划方案。核心模块包括成本模型构建、优化算法求解和规划方案生成,显著提升配电网经济性。

详 情 说 明

基于优化算法的配电网最小运营成本网架规划系统

项目介绍

本项目旨在开发一种基于优化算法的配电网最小运营成本网架规划系统。系统通过构建建设成本与运行成本最小化的目标函数,结合潮流计算算法,自动生成满足技术约束条件的最优配电网网架规划方案。该系统适用于电力系统规划设计领域,能够有效降低配电网的全生命周期成本,提高规划的科学性与经济性。

功能特性

  • 多目标成本优化:综合考虑线路、变压器等设备的建设投资成本与基于电能损耗的运行成本,建立最小化总成本的目标函数。
  • 精确潮流计算:集成牛顿-拉夫逊法或前推回代法进行辐射状配电网潮流计算,准确评估网络运行损耗。
  • 智能优化求解:采用遗传算法、粒子群算法等启发式优化方法,高效搜索满足电压限值、线路容量等约束的全局最优或近似最优网架结构。
  • 拓扑约束处理:内置网络拓扑约束处理机制,确保生成的网架符合配电网径向运行要求。
  • 全面结果输出:提供最优网架结构、详细经济性分析、技术校验图表及算法收敛过程数据。

使用方法

  1. 准备输入数据:按照系统要求格式准备输入文件,包括:
- 电网基础参数(节点坐标、负荷功率、候选线路阻抗)。 - 设备经济参数(线路单位成本、变压器成本、电价)。 - 运行约束条件(电压上下限、线路容量、电源点信息)。

  1. 运行规划系统:执行主程序文件,系统将自动进行优化计算。

  1. 获取规划结果:计算完成后,系统将输出:
- 最优网架结构(邻接矩阵或连接列表)。 - 经济性分析报告(成本明细)。 - 技术校验结果(潮流图、电压曲线、负载热力图)。 - 优化过程数据(收敛曲线)。

系统要求

  • 操作系统:Windows / Linux / macOS
  • 软件环境:MATLAB (推荐 R2018a 或更高版本)
  • 必要工具包:MATLAB 优化工具箱 (Optimization Toolbox)

文件说明

主程序文件承担系统的核心调度与执行功能。它负责初始化电网参数与优化算法配置,协调并调用成本模型构建、潮流计算引擎以及优化求解模块依次运行。其主要能力包括整合用户输入的各类数据,构建完整的优化问题数学模型,驱动优化算法进行迭代搜索以寻求最优网架方案,并对最终结果进行技术验证与可视化输出,生成完整的规划报告。